Sharjah Islamic Bank & Zakher Marine make big gains in second week of voting of Middle East Awards

Sharjah Islamic Bank (SIB) and Zakher Marine were amongst the big gainers this week after another 3000 qualified votes were collected. Sharjah Islamic Bank moved from 10th in the Investment Grade Bond/Sukuk Deal of the Year category to 1st while Zakher Marine moved from 8th to 1st in the Syndicated Loan Deal of the Year, and from 7th to 1st in the Syndicated Loan by a Debut Borrower categories.
